Department Hosting Annual ACM International Collegiate Programming Contest

The Department of Computer Science will host the ACM International Collegiate Programming Contest (ICPC), sponsored by CofC Association for Computing Machinery (ACM) and IBM, on November 14, 2016.   ICPC is an annual multi-tiered competitive programming competition among the universities of the world.  Teams of three students write computer programs to solve a set of…

Dr. Munsell’s Research Published In IEEE Transactions on Biomedical Engineering

Dr. Brent Munsell’s research on “Scalable High Performance Image Registration Framework by Unsupervised Deep Feature Representations Learning” has been selected for publication in IEEE Transactions on Biomedical Engineering (TBME).
